The 2016 Bentley Bentayga will be officially revealed later year, but that doesn’t stop Bentley releasing regular teasers, this one shows the rough roader being tested off-road.

BENTLEY IS HOPING to capitalise on the rush to buy luxury rough-roaders, and will reveal the Bentley Bentayga later this year. Power is expected to come from a twin-turbo 4.0-litre V8 engine as well as a new twin-turbo 6.0-litre W12 TSI that produces 447kW and 900Nm of torque.  A plug-in hybrid variant is expected to join the lineup in 2017.

In this latest teaser video, Bentley shows its low-isn riding Bentayga tackling some rough tracks in Spain. It doesn’t look like the Bentayga will knock off the Range Rover as the king of luxury off-roaders, and it’s unlikely owners would ever tackle the sort of track the mule in the video is… an underbody shot clearly shows the lack of underbody protection.

Bentley isn’t the only unlikely source of a rough roader, with Lotus saying it too will build a crossover of a similar size to the Porsche Macan but lower, so it’s likely to be particularly useless off road.
